SSAT exam guide: What is SSAT?
The SSAT (Sha-Shib Aptitude Test) is a national-level entrance examination conducted for selecting students for aviation-related courses like Aircraft Maintenance Engineering (AME) and pilot training.
Students who score well in SSAT can also receive scholarships, which reduce the overall course fees.
Courses Offered Through SSAT
Aircraft Maintenance Engineering (AME)
This is a 3-year program that focuses on aircraft maintenance, repair, and safety systems. After completing AME, students can work as licensed aircraft engineers.
Commercial Pilot License (CPL)
This program trains students to become professional pilots. The license is issued by the Directorate General of Civil Aviation (DGCA). Students learn both theory and flying skills.
B.Tech in Aerospace Engineering
A 4-year degree covering aircraft and spacecraft design, development, and maintenance.
BBA in Aviation
A management-focused program covering aviation operations, marketing, finance, and HR.
Cabin Crew & Ground Staff Training
Short-term courses that prepare students for airline service and airport operations roles.

SSAT Eligibility Criteria
To apply for SSAT, candidates must meet these requirements:
- Must be an Indian citizen
- Minimum age: 16 years
- Must have passed or be appearing for 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ics
- Must meet medical fitness standards set by DGCA
SSAT Syllabus
The SSAT syllabus includes topics from Class 11 and 12:
- Physics: Motion, electricity, mechanics
- Chemistry: Organic, inorganic, and basic concepts
- Mathematics: Algebra, trigonometry, and basic calculus
SSAT Scholarships
SSAT offers scholarships based on performance:
- Platinum (90%+): 25% fee reduction
- Diamond (80–89%): 20% reduction
- Gold (70–79%): 15% reduction
- Silver (65–69%): 10% reduction
- Bronze (60–64%): 5% reduction
These scholarships make aviation education more affordable.
How to Apply for SSAT

- Visit the official SSAT website
- Register and create an account
- Fill in your details
- Choose your exam center
- Submit the application
Students can select exam centers in cities like Bangalore, Pune, Bhopal, and more.
